The Swiss Cheese/ Fire! boot was recorded as it happened. You can hear FZ telling the crowd to leave the building and remain calm as the taper is walking out with the crowd. Nobody panics, it’s really quite amazing. Although I’m sure as the fire progressed things got a little tense…
